Unbleached flour, for work surface. 3 Granny Smith apples. 1/3 cup sugar. 1 large egg … WebNov 14, 2024 · Covered Apple Cake (Gedeckter Apfelkuchen) is one of the cakes you’re sure to find in almost every single bakery across Germany. To make it, you line a springform pan with a sweet short pastry, fill the crust with a chunky cooked apple filling studded with raisins and flavored with cinnamon and lemon, and then use the same crust dough to …
